Please note that the program is primarily designed for freelancers and independent contractors, focusing on tracking income and expenses for tax purposes. With this, it doesn't include some of the advanced bookkeeping features, such as credit notes.

 

As an alternative, you might consider editing the invoice if it hasn't been paid yet or recording it as an expense, which would represent the credit to your customer. However, it's always best to consult with a qualified accountant or tax professional to ensure you're recording transactions correctly for your specific situation.

 

If you frequently need to issue credit notes, you may want to consider upgrading to QuickBooks Online (QBO), which offers this type of feature.
